360 Capital REIT, operates as a closed-end investment fund/trust. The company is headquartered in Sydney, New South Wales. The company went IPO on 2015-04-22. The Fund invests in real estate equity and is focused on investing in a diversified portfolio of well leased, income-producing commercial real estate assets across Australia and New Zealand. The Fund provides exposure to a portfolio of modern assets across Australia's eastern seaboard.
